		<title>What is the Weather like in the Maldives?</title>
		<description>The Maldives has a tropical climate with warm temperatures all year-round filled with lots of sunshine thanks to the fact that it is located at the equator. 		<title>Can I get halal food in the Maldives?</title>
		<description>In the Maldives halal food is available for everyone. The Maldives is an Islamic country, thus they try to serve halal food for all. The Maldivian law does not allow Maldivians to eat food that is forbidden by Islam.

		<title>What is the main source of income of Maldives?</title>
		<description>The main source of income in the Maldives is the tourism industry, contributing 28% of GDP and more than 60% of foreign exchange receipts. 		<title>Am I expected to pay tips?</title>
		<description>Tipping is rare in the Maldives. It is strictly forbidden in the airport and discouraged in restaurants and the hotels because an additional 10% service charge is added to the bill.
